edited by Alyson Simpson
From beginning readers - even reluctant readers - to those who are bursting to read more, Reading under the covers: helping children to choose books explains what kids want in a book, and which books they choose. Interviews with the authors and illustrators of books that kids have chosen in Australia-wide competitions throw light on the processes involved in creating these award-winning books and give voice to one consistent underlaying message: let books be the child's playground, where the imagination can road free.
